#39ae63 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#39ae63 is composed of 22.4% red, 68.2%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.1%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 141.5 degrees, a saturation of 50.6% and a lightness of 45.3%. #39ae63 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ffc6 with #005d00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#39ae63

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b07 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#39ae63

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e7972 is the less saturated color, while #04e354 is the most saturated one.
